exponenta event banner

findPlotter

Поиск плоттеров, связанных с графиком птичьего глаза

Описание

p = findPlotter(bep) возвращает массив плоттеров, связанных с графиком птичьего глаза.

пример

p = findPlotter(bep,Name,Value) указывает параметры, использующие один или несколько Name,Value аргументы пары. Например, findPlotter(bep,'Tag','Plotter1') возвращает объект плоттера, Tag значение свойства - 'Plotter1'.

Примеры

свернуть все

Создайте график птичьего глаза с диапазоном осей X от 0 до 90 метров и диапазоном осей Y от -35 до 35 метров. Настройте график таким образом, чтобы он включал плоттер зоны покрытия радара и плоттер обнаружения. Задайте отображаемые имена этих плоттеров.

bep = birdsEyePlot('XLim',[0 90],'YLim',[-35 35]);
coverageAreaPlotter(bep,'DisplayName','Radar coverage area');
detectionPlotter(bep,'DisplayName','Radar detections');

Figure contains an axes. The axes contains 2 objects of type patch, line. These objects represent Radar coverage area, Radar detections.

Использовать findPlotter для определения местоположения плоттеров по их отображаемым именам.

caPlotter = findPlotter(bep,'DisplayName','Radar coverage area');
radarPlotter = findPlotter(bep,'DisplayName','Radar detections');

Постройте график зоны покрытия и обнаруженных объектов.

plotCoverageArea(caPlotter,[1 0],30,0,35);
plotDetection(radarPlotter,[30 5; 30 -10; 30 15]);

Figure contains an axes. The axes contains 2 objects of type patch, line. These objects represent Radar coverage area, Radar detections.

Очистить данные с графика.

clearPlotterData(bep);

Figure contains an axes. The axes contains 2 objects of type patch, line. These objects represent Radar coverage area, Radar detections.

Входные аргументы

свернуть все

Участок птичьего глаза, указанный как birdsEyePlot объект.

Аргументы пары «имя-значение»

Укажите дополнительные пары, разделенные запятыми Name,Value аргументы. Name является именем аргумента и Value - соответствующее значение. Name должен отображаться внутри кавычек. Можно указать несколько аргументов пары имен и значений в любом порядке как Name1,Value1,...,NameN,ValueN.

Пример: 'DisplayName','MyBirdsEyePlots'

Отображаемое имя найденного плоттера, указанное как разделенная запятыми пара, состоящая из 'DisplayName' и вектор символов или строковый скаляр. DisplayName - имя плоттера, которое появляется в легенде сюжета птичьего глаза. Чтобы сопоставить отсутствующие элементы легенды, укажите DisplayName как ''.

Марка найденного плоттера, заданная как разделенная запятыми пара, состоящая из 'Tag' и вектор символов или строковый скаляр. По умолчанию объекты плоттера имеют Tag свойство со значением по умолчанию 'PlotterN'. N является целым числом, которое соответствует Nтый плоттер, связанный с указанным birdsEyePlot объект, bep.

Выходные аргументы

свернуть все

Плоттеры, связанные с входным графиком птичьего глаза, возвращаются в виде массива объектов плоттера.

См. также

Функции

Представлен в R2017a